bacardi, it sounds like you need to reset your ECU if your response is that bad. I agree that the response programmed into the SC430 is not that great and seems to be programmed to only get worse, but when you reset your ECU, it does get closer to reasonable. I'd recommend resetting your ECU before installing the Sprint or Blitz just to have a better feel for what improvements it actually brings. You will probably still have to do a periodic reset even after you install it to achieve the best performance.
